Susumu GL2L5LS100D-C is a component in Delay Lines category typically evaluated for fit, operating limits, and supportability in production. Key specs include Description (IND DELAY LINE 1.0NS 1 OHM SMD), Series (GL2L), Packaging (Bulk), Temperature (-25°C ~ 85°C), and Package/case (16-SOIC (0.239", 6.06mm Width)).
